Acute Lymphoblastic Leukemia Type L2
Blood Cancer Type Acute Lymphoblastic Leukemia L2

Acute Lymphoblastic Leukemia (ALL) is a type of cancer that affects the blood and bone marrow, characterized by the overproduction of immature white blood cells, known as lymphoblasts. Type L2 is one of the subtypes of ALL, distinguished by larger and more variable lymphoblasts compared to other types. This condition primarily affects children but can also occur in adults.

Presentation

Patients with Acute Lymphoblastic Leukemia Type L2 may present with a variety of symptoms due to the overcrowding of abnormal cells in the bone marrow, which impairs the production of normal blood cells. Common symptoms include fatigue, fever, frequent infections, easy bruising or bleeding, bone or joint pain, and swollen lymph nodes. Some patients may also experience weight loss and night sweats.

Workup

The diagnosis of ALL Type L2 involves a series of tests. Initially, a complete blood count (CBC) is performed to check for abnormal levels of white blood cells, red blood cells, and platelets. If ALL is suspected, a bone marrow biopsy is conducted to examine the presence of lymphoblasts. Additional tests, such as flow cytometry and cytogenetic analysis, help to identify the specific subtype and genetic abnormalities associated with the leukemia.

Treatment

Treatment for ALL Type L2 typically involves a combination of chemotherapy, targeted therapy, and sometimes radiation therapy. The treatment is divided into phases: induction (to achieve remission), consolidation (to eliminate remaining cancer cells), and maintenance (to prevent relapse). In some cases, a stem cell transplant may be considered, especially if the patient has a high risk of relapse.

Prognosis

The prognosis for patients with ALL Type L2 varies based on several factors, including age, overall health, and response to treatment. Children generally have a better prognosis than adults. Advances in treatment have significantly improved survival rates, with many patients achieving long-term remission. However, the risk of relapse remains, necessitating ongoing monitoring.

Etiology

The exact cause of ALL Type L2 is not well understood, but it is believed to result from a combination of genetic and environmental factors. Certain genetic mutations and chromosomal abnormalities are associated with the development of ALL. Additionally, exposure to high levels of radiation or certain chemicals may increase the risk.

Epidemiology

ALL is the most common type of cancer in children, with Type L2 being one of its subtypes. It accounts for approximately 20% of all childhood leukemias. While it can occur at any age, the incidence is highest in children aged 2 to 5 years. The disease is slightly more common in males than females.

Pathophysiology

In ALL Type L2, the bone marrow produces an excessive number of immature lymphoblasts. These cells fail to mature into functional white blood cells, leading to a compromised immune system. The accumulation of lymphoblasts in the bone marrow also disrupts the production of normal blood cells, causing anemia, thrombocytopenia (low platelet count), and neutropenia (low neutrophil count).

Prevention

Currently, there are no specific measures to prevent ALL Type L2 due to its unclear etiology. However, reducing exposure to known risk factors, such as radiation and certain chemicals, may help lower the risk. Ongoing research aims to better understand the disease and identify potential preventive strategies.

Summary

Acute Lymphoblastic Leukemia Type L2 is a subtype of leukemia characterized by the overproduction of immature lymphoblasts. It primarily affects children but can also occur in adults. Diagnosis involves blood tests and bone marrow examination, while treatment typically includes chemotherapy and possibly stem cell transplantation. Prognosis depends on various factors, with children generally having better outcomes.
